Wheel Vibration on Highway
Hello,
Newbie here. I've read the threads on the topic and I don't think most of the suggestions are not the problem. The steering wheel vibrates at speeds over 65. The tires are balanced and have been rotated with the same outcome with the swaps. The wheels have been lifted and checked for slop and no signs there. I've done the cv's and shocks all around. Braking is smooth, so no warps. The bearings may be possible, but I don't notice anything that makes them suspect. I suppose I can do them but I'd hate to do this and find the problem persisted. Any suggestions?

I had this same problem in the past and took my car to two different shops. It took them three tries before they got the balance right. Take it back to the shop that did the wheel balances and asked them to balance them again and also to check whether their machine is calibrated.
Please note that I swapped the wheels front to back and the result was the same. It is unlikely that the problem is a poor balance. As I said, the other suspects are the BJ and bearings but I'd like to eliminate any other possibility. Rather spend time on other projects than doing something that won't solve the problem
This logic works only if the front wheels were unbalanced. When I had my problem, I also swapped front to back without solving the problem. It was not until the wheels were balanced correctly that wheel vibration was gone. You want to eliminate this possibility as it is the overwhelming cause of this type of problem.
